    Monday ~ Kiddies rooms/Spare rooms/Additional reception rooms
    Level One
    Declutter and vacuum floors!
    Strip and wash bedding/throws/curtains
    Level Two
    Binbag dance
    Clear out a whole cupboard.. clothes, toys or just junk.. whichever needs it most!
    Wash 2 windows
    Level Three
    Clean paintwork.. don't forget tops of frames and doors!
    Find 5 things to ebay/charity shop and list/take them straight away!
    Empty and wash out bins
    Extras
    1. Clean out any pets/poo trays etc
    2. Empty and clean out your handbag/coat pockets.. wherever you stuff your purse and receipts!
    3. HHI
    Tuesday ~ Kitchen, Utility and Dining areas
    Level One
    Sweep and mop floors
    Declutter and wipe worksurfaces
    Level Two
    Wipe ALL large appliances
    Wipe and replace all small appliances
    Scrub tiles.. and grout..
    Shine sink and taps
    Level Three
    Throw away 10 items you have kept for ages but have absolutely no use for!..
    Clear and wipe window sills
    Wipe table and replace cloth if necessary
    Extras
    1. Muck out the fridge..
    2. Muck out the oven and hob
    3. Muck out the microwave.. or other small appliance.. toasters with dead mice in spring to mind!
    4. Tighten and wobbly pan handles!!
